CONJUGACIÓN EN INGLÉS DEL VERBO TRIED
PRESENT
Present
I try
you try
he/she/it tries
we try
you try
they try
Present continuous
I am trying
you are trying
he/she/it is trying
we are trying
you are trying
they are trying
Present perfect
I have tried
you have tried
he/she/it has tried
we have tried
you have tried
they have tried
Present perfect continuous
I have been trying
you have been trying
he/she/it has been trying
we have been trying
you have been trying
they have been trying
